May 26, 2012

Post: Announcement of Percona XtraDB Cluster 5.5.20 GA release

Synchronous Multi-Master Replication for MySQL. My talk on PL MySQL Conference Percona XtraDB Cluster: New HA solution. Percona XtraDB Cluster provides: Synchronous replication. Transaction either commited on all nodes or none. Multi-master replication. You can write to any…

Comment: Announcement of Percona XtraDB Cluster 5.5.20 GA release

… US Western region. As I understand it, due to the synchronous replication all writes would be affected by the network latency between…

Comment: How Does Semisynchronous MySQL Replication Work?

… ack it 3) return to the user “Basically, what semi-synchronous replication does is ensuring that a transaction/event has been written…

Comment: How Does Semisynchronous MySQL Replication Work?

Hi Mark, Which part of the following article is wrong according to you ? http://www.dbi-services.com/index.php/blog/entry/mysql-data-high-availability-with-semi-synchronous-replication Thanks for your feedback, best regards

Comment: Percona XtraDB Cluster Feature 2: Multi-Master replication

… be unavailable ( The logs are bellow). Other then that, the replication works fine. We are concern of the possibility that incremental…:14:26 ubuntu-server-129 mysqld: #011 at galera/src/replicator_str.cpp:prepare_for_IST():429. IST will be unavailable… ubuntu-server-129 mysqld: 120401 14:14:27 [Note] WSREP: Synchronized with group, ready for connections Apr 1 14:14:27…

Post: State of the art: Galera - synchronous replication for InnoDB

… properly. The idea by itself is not new, I remember synchronous replication was announced for SolidDB on MySQL UC 2007, but later… latest developments in computer science to produce fast and scalable synchronous replication solution that “just works” for databases and similar applications”, which…

Post: How Does Semisynchronous MySQL Replication Work?

…. To understand why, let’s look at what truly synchronous replication means. In truly synchronous replication, when you commit a transaction, the commit does… is not what happens in semi-synchronous replication. And if there is an error in semi-synchronous replication, such as a crash at the…

Post: Percona XtraDB Cluster Feature 2: Multi-Master replication

… several appliers working in parallel. This gives us true parallel replication. Slave can have many parallel threads, and you can tune… slave and master is the reason why this replication named “virtually synchronous replication“, not real “synchronous replication” The described behavior of COMMIT also has the…

Comment: MySQL Master-Master replication manager released

synchronous replication if you wanted. It’s at least nice to have that functionality for some applications.” How ? You can implement semi-synchronous replication which is barrier based, what I’ve told but not fully Synchronous. Synchronous replication means any reads at any…

Post: MongoDB Approach to database synchronization

… all object ids which were modified from the point slave synchronized successfully and retrieve those objects back from the new master… them if they no more exist). Such approach allows quick synchronization without any complex support of rolling back changes. In MongoDB… the great presentation on MongoDB Replication by Dwight Merriman as well as previously looking at how replication done in Redis I should…